What this outcome means

Sleep quality is how restful and restorative your nights actually feel, from how soundly you stay asleep to how refreshed you wake. On DoseRank it maps to a defined health outcome built from human studies on sleep efficiency, nighttime awakenings, and next-day restfulness ratings – data sourced from open sources and specialized resources. Best ingredients

Melatonin leads this outcome, supported by L-Theanine, Lemon Balm, Chamomile, L-Tryptophan, and Passionflower.

Dose matchedDoseFit 78

Scores reward products dosed inside or above the studied range, not just the right ingredient. Examples: In range: L-Theanine 200 mg vs 200-400 mg, Hops 100 mg vs 100-500 mg; Above range: Melatonin 5.5 mg vs 1-5 mg; Below range: Lemon Balm 100 mg vs 300-1200 mg, Chamomile 150 mg vs 200-1000 mg.

Thin spots

Hops and GABA have low evidence for this outcome, so they are flagged as evidence gaps rather than treated as proven drivers.

Hormones & Hormone-like Compounds

624 products

Compounds that signal like the body's own hormones — melatonin, DHEA, pregnenolone. Powerful at tiny doses and easy to overdo; timing matters more than potency.

Minerals & Trace Elements

2.5k products

Inorganic nutrients from calcium to zinc. The chemical form drives absorption – chelates and citrates usually beat cheap oxides.

Amino Acids & Derivatives

1.4k products

The building blocks of protein, taken singly for targeted effects – leucine for muscle, theanine for calm. Free-form versions absorb fast on an empty stomach.

Botanicals/Herbal Extracts

1.1k products

Concentrated plant and herbal extracts standardized to actives. Potency depends on the extract ratio and marker content, not raw weight.
